## Support

Textsift's encoding detection runs before any parsing: uploaded files are sampled (first 64 KB), scored against UTF-8, UTF-16, and legacy code pages, then normalized to UTF-8. Ambiguous files are quarantined rather than guessed. Detection heuristics and quarantine policy are documented in docs/encoding.md. For questions about the threat model or to report a bypass, contact the Textsift security desk.

alerts address for kafof-bagag: kasael@olvarqdyn.corp

# Read this before touching anything. The rebuild daemon watches the content
# bucket and regenerates only pages whose source changed; REBUILD_DEBOUNCE_MS
# controls batching and should stay at 2000 unless builds pile up. Full
# rebuilds are triggered manually, never by this file. The daemon publishes
# finished pages through the Ferrule edge API, which requires an auth
# credential scoped to publish-only. Nothing else in this file is sensitive.
# That publish credential is set on the line directly below this comment.

env line for yahaf-kageg: VAULT_KEY5=978f5

## 2.9.0 — Changed defaults

AuditScope viewer now defaults to 30-day retention windows instead of 90. Pagination cap dropped to 200 rows per fetch; the old unbounded scroll caused OOMs on the Kestrelwood cluster. Export-to-archive is off by default. If a page loads blank, check the retention window first. Current production settings for the viewer service are listed below.

config for yahof-tajop:
zorath:
  pin: 7493
  metrics_host: metrics.zorath.tolvaqsys.internal
  tenant: praiel
  seal: seal_fd9cd4f1

Welcome to the Eventspine support rotation. Eventspine is our schema registry: every event published on the Corvalane bus must validate against a registered schema version before producers can ship it. Most support tickets involve rejected schema updates, usually due to backward-compatibility violations. Before escalating, check the compatibility mode set on the subject. The full triage checklist lives on our internal page here.

wiki page, bawig-yawep: https://jenkins.nelvrotech.local/ticket/build/projects/view/view/pages/view/a285c2b5588ad4f337d9b5f2